Output 448a81658c58392b1599246bc8cc4df70d7a4df42948466199eabb9152c3d98e:2

value
5365591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b7859aa276c103c4c3daa1043fe6e70dfb91d0 OP_EQUAL
address
3MSujJZhsRHM9ukMyAccf2zyLRTtW1tSm6
transaction
448a81658c58392b1599246bc8cc4df70d7a4df42948466199eabb9152c3d98e
spent
true